William F Hammond escreveu: > Under Debian Linux 4.0 (etch): > > 1. The default Mozilla browser is a Debian clone of firefox called > "iceweasel", apparently created due to DFSG concerns, that does > the usual thing by default with MathML when MathML fonts are not > installed BUT regresses badly when the standard Linux (truetype) > directions are followed -- with incorrect glyphs for characters > inside MathML. I don't know how to resolve this. One of these is two is bound to work (I don't remember which one did the trick for me): 1. Add to your ~/.bashrc export MOZ_DIZABLE_PANGO=1 2. Create or edit ~/.mozilla/firefox/rc so that it contains MOZ_DIZABLE_PANGO=1 ------------ Also if you haven't done it install the Bakoma CM fonts, the Mathematica 4.1 fonts and the Symbol font from Acrobat Reader as per usual recommendations.
